CVE-2024-4885: Progress WhatsUp Gold Path Traversal Vulnerability

criticalknown exploitedpublic exploitCVE-2024-4885
Actively exploited. At least one CVE in this advisory is listed in the CISA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og — exploitation has been observed in the wild. Treat remediation as urgent.
Progress WhatsUp Gold contains a path traversal vulnerability that allows an unauthenticated attacker to achieve remote code execution.
